A Florida Circuit judge ruled Friday that the state’s second-most populous county violated state and federal laws by destroying ballots from a 2016 Democratic primary race which Rep. Debbie Wasserman Schultz won.

Circuit Judge Raag Singhal decided that the records were wrongly destroyed because the laws require elections offices to keep the ballots in federal elections for 22 months. Elections Supervisor Brenda Snipes destroyed the ballots just after 12 months, the Sun-Sentinel reported.

The judge also noted that because the ballots were subject to a lawsuit, only a court order should have allowed their destruction.

The lawsuit was brought by Wasserman Schultz’s challenger Tim Canova who sued the elections office after alleging voter irregularities. He wanted to check the paper ballots but the office refused to comply and then wanted to charge him over $70,000. He lost by about 7000 votes.

The judge says that Snipes hasn’t given any evidence refuting the destruction of the ballots in violation of the law.

Snipes claims that the ballots were destroyed through a ‘mistake’ because of a mislabeled box. She says she didn’t destroy them intentionally. The judge said the intent was irrelevant.

An attorney for Snipes, Burnadette Norris-Weeks, said she will appeal the decision because the elections office never declined to provide the ballots to Canova, only objected to unreasonable demands.

“It was a mistake [destroying the original ballots], but the ballots were preserved,” Norris-Weeks told the Sun-Sentinel. “They were scanned shortly after the election.”

Gov. Rick Scott’s administration announced after the judge’s ruling that he would be sending election observers into Broward to ensure that the Broward elections office was following the law.

Canova is now moving for Snipes’ dismissal.
